Output 44998b27c821329fab54dd6bc97c0221a172ce561da73e09af9dddda0becb434:0

value
21884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415a9f9e421698fc82c4522a49d7d670874d831d OP_EQUAL
address
37eaQeLLFteH34Ci7vzuMETViJ9dM5spEX
transaction
44998b27c821329fab54dd6bc97c0221a172ce561da73e09af9dddda0becb434
spent
true